How Pokies Work: Beyond the Spin
At first glance, pokies might seem like a simple game of chance, but the reality is more intricate. Each spin is governed by a Random Number Generator (RNG), ensuring unpredictability and fairness. However, understanding the Return to Player (RTP) percentage and volatility can make a significant difference in how one approaches these games.
RTP and Volatility Explained
RTP represents the average amount a player can expect to win back over time, expressed as a percentage. A pokie with an RTP of 96% theoretically returns $96 for every $100 wagered. Volatility, on the other hand, indicates the risk level: high volatility means bigger but less frequent wins, while low volatility offers smaller, more frequent payouts.
Varieties of Online Pokies: Not All Reels Are Created Equal
Pokies come in many flavors, each with unique features and themes. From classic three-reel setups reminiscent of vintage slot machines to complex video pokies packed with bonus rounds and interactive elements, the diversity caters to a wide range of player preferences.
- Classic Pokies: Simple, straightforward, and nostalgic.
- Video Pokies: Feature-rich with animations and storylines.
- Progressive Jackpots: Pools that grow until someone hits the big win.
- 3D Pokies: Enhanced graphics for immersive gameplay.
Strategies and Misconceptions: What the Pros Won’t Tell You
Despite what many might believe, pokies don’t have a foolproof strategy. The RNG ensures that each spin is independent, making pattern spotting a fool’s errand. However, managing bankroll and choosing games with favorable RTP and volatility can tilt the experience towards smarter play rather than blind hope.
Common Myths Debunked
Some players swear by “hot” or “cold” machines, convinced that a streak of wins or losses affects future outcomes. This is a classic gambler’s fallacy. Each spin resets the odds, making past results irrelevant. Another misconception is that betting max lines or coins guarantees better chances — while it can unlock jackpots or bonuses, it doesn’t influence the RNG’s fairness.

The Player’s Dilemma: Entertainment or Investment?
Approaching pokies with the mindset of entertainment rather than a guaranteed income stream is crucial. The allure of hitting a jackpot can cloud judgment, leading to chasing losses or overestimating one’s control over the game. A healthy dose of skepticism helps maintain perspective, ensuring that the experience remains enjoyable rather than stressful.
